Music ministry


The St. Francis Music Ministry witnesses the love of Christ with music and is open to any parishioner who has a love for music. The parish boasts many groups, both vocal and instrumental, which gives parishioners opportunities to share their gifts of music.

St. Francis has choirs open to youth (starting at 3rd grade) through adulthood. There are also availabilities for individual instrumentalists, accompanists, and cantors to play and sing. For more information, contact Emily Schmid, Director of Music, at 515-223-4577, ext. 106.

Cantor Ministry

As song leaders for the congregations, cantors have an important role in the liturgical life of the church. St. Francis invites advanced-level singers who wish to expand their ministry to be trained as a cantor. Training and formation is available.

Accompanists

Accompanists are essential in liturgical music. If you play the piano and feel called to share your gift through the act of accompanying, we invite you to join the accompanist ministry at St. Francis. Advanced-level piano experience is required. New to accompanying? Training and formation is available.

Instrumentalists

St. Francis boasts a thriving instrumental music ministry. Woodwinds, brass players, strings and percussionists all share their gifts in different capacities to enhance the musical experience during liturgy. St. Francis welcomes all with an intermediate to advanced-level playing ability to join our ministry.

Please contact Emily Schmid, Director of Music, if you are interested in being a cantor, accompanist or instrumentalist at St. Francis of Assisi.

Bells of Assisi

Bells of Assisi is St. Francis’ hand bell choir. The group plays a variety of music at various Masses and outreach opportunities. The ability to read music is not required, but is encouraged.  The group meets Sunday evenings from 4:30 p.m. – 6 p.m. in the St. Clare Room.

St. Francis of Assisi Choral Ensembles

Youth Choirs

St. Francis of Assisi Children’s Choir

SFA Children’s Choir (CC) is for all children in the parish who are in grades 3-5. The group leads one Mass every month and sings for special occasions. Rehearsals are held each Wednesday evening from 5:45 p.m. to 6:15 p.m. Knowing family comes first, this group works with your family’s schedule.

St. Francis of Assisi Middle School Choir

The Middle School Choir is open to any youth in grades 6-8 who enjoy singing and having fun!  The group leads one or two Masses each month and sings for special occasions.  Rehearsals are Wednesday evening from 5:45 p.m. – 6:15 p.m.

Liturgy of Life

The Liturgy of Life (LOL) is open to all high school students who want to share their musical gifts.  LOL sings for Mass twice a month and for special occasions.  Rehearsal is Wednesday evenings 6 p.m. – 7 p.m.

Adult Choirs

Praise Choir

An adult contemporary choir accompanied by a band. Our goal is to have fun while celebrating our God through song. The ability to read music is not required. We meet Monday nights from 7:00 p.m. – 8:00 p.m. and leads 2 Masses each month.

Knights of Columbus Choir

The Knights of Columbus Men’s Choir is open to any man at St. Francis, regardless of participation in the Knights. The ability to read music is not required.  The group sings one Saturday a month at the 4:30 p.m. Mass and meets an hour before Mass to rehearse.

Schola

Schola is a choir for vocalists and instrumentalists who specialize in advanced-level liturgical music. The ability to read music is required. The group sings during Mass twice a month and rehearses for one hour prior to Mass.
